I work in planning and was playing with the numbers for the last few rounds. The gap in draws from last month and the reduced number of ITAs might have changed things and is slowing down the trend from previous months. Considering the rate of new profiles from the last month and considering the 3,200 ITAs issued today, next draw should be around 436.

As I said, I'm doing a very pessimistic forecast, as I'm considering that the amount of ITAs will stay the same (probably) and the rate of new profiles will also stay at the same value (I doubt this). But considering this, the score will be decreasing slowly for the rest of the year and by December should be close to 416-418.

If the amount of ITAs for the next draw is at 3,200 or less, we can say that they're controlling the number of invitations to keep the target for the year at check, or they're artificially controlling the score to not go below 410 (With 3200 ITAs and the same rate of new profiles, the score won't go below 410).

But even with this, I'm pretty optimistic about the new profiles. I don't believe that it will keep the same rate for the coming months, and the score will drop more than 410. Let's see the next few draws and hopefully this projection is wrong ;)
i respectfully disagree with your logic, if you consider no. of candidate in the pool above 410 there are only 5300 candidates, if they will keep issuing 3k ITAs twice a month then also everyone above 410 will be out of the pool within one month, of course i ll have to consider ppl entering in the pool every day and exiting from pool as well, lets see 100 ppl are entering into the pool daily with 430 crs or more, then after 15 days at the time of next draw we will have 2000 candidate new and 1500 who are there as of 6th july and total comes to 3500 and if 3200 will be again invited then i believe crs would be 432 around, and if you go on further down to road with the same calculation then at the next draw crs would be around around 425 and like wise in 2 or 2.5 months from now we will be able to see crs between 410-415,, this is optimistic calculation which also seems close to realistic otherwise only CIC knows what it is upto

Additions in each score range in 14 days:
601-1200 : 199
451-600 : 764
441-450 : 360 (approx)
431-440 : 494
421-430 : 307
411-420 : 321
401-410 : 55
351-400 : 904
